Analysis
In 2020, net foreign assets (current lcu), annual growth rate in Panama stood at 164.53 % change on previous year.
That represents a change of down 29.1% on the previous year and up 11,039.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, net foreign assets (current lcu), annual growth rate in Panama peaked at 232.07 % change on previous year in 2019 and was at its lowest, -193.52 % change on previous year, in 1983.
Panama ranks 10th of 186 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| -26.06 % change on previous year | -95.41 % change on previous year | 96.1 % change on previous year | 8 |
| 1970s | -35.91 % change on previous year | -92.64 % change on previous year | 33.88 % change on previous year | 10 |
| 1980s | -20.9 % change on previous year | -193.52 % change on previous year | 78.37 % change on previous year | 10 |
| 1990s | 20.34 % change on previous year | -54.49 % change on previous year | 96.66 % change on previous year | 9 |
| 2000s | 13 % change on previous year | -89.39 % change on previous year | 46.52 % change on previous year | 9 |
| 2010s | 8.07 % change on previous year | -48.59 % change on previous year | 232.07 % change on previous year | 10 |
| 2020s | 164.53 % change on previous year | 164.53 % change on previous year | 164.53 % change on previous year | 1 |

How this figure is calculated
The year-on-year percentage change in Net foreign assets (current LCU).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
Computed from
- Net foreign assets International Financial Statistics database, International Monetary Fund (IMF)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
